Members of the postwar occupation forces and administration took the cross between the German shepherd and Akita-inu back to the West. Japanese and American bloodlines diverged so much that they are now considered two different breeds everywhere in the world except for the United States and Canada. The Akita Inu is the largest of the six native Nihon Ken and the only dog in the large category. Four medium-sized breeds—the Hokkaidō-inu, Kai-ken, Kishū-inu, and Shikoku-inu—and the small Shiba-inu have also received this designation. During World War II, the government gave an order to hunt down dogs to use their fur in winter clothing and equipment for the military.
